# Build Provenance: Larkspell Calendar Sync

If your plugin hits the sync-conflict resolver, provenance matters — conflict behavior changed three times last quarter. Every published build of the sync core is signed at package time, and the resolver's merge strategy is pinned to that signature. So before you blame your plugin for eaten events, check which core you're actually running. The token you want to quote in any report is the one right below.

session token of kahog-bahif = htk9_f63daec35

**CI Note: Incremental rebuilds on Larkspur docs site**

For your review: incremental static rebuilds occasionally skip pages whose only change is in a shared partial, because the dependency graph is cached between runs. We now invalidate the graph whenever any partial changes, at a modest time cost. No untrusted input influences the cache key. Each rebuild is traceable to its originating pipeline via the token below.

build token for tawif-bahip: htk31_68bba16e1afabfef4ecc69408c06f16

### Step 4: Migrate the Graph Renderer

After upgrading Lattixview to version 3, the dependency graph visualizer reads layout hints from the service config instead of per-project files. Delete any stale layout files in the repo root, then restart the renderer so it picks up the new schema. Confirm cycles render in red before proceeding. The renderer's current configuration values are listed below.

config for yahof-tajop:
zorath:
  pin: 7493
  metrics_host: metrics.zorath.tolvaqsys.internal
  tenant: praiel
  seal: seal_fd9cd4f1

Changelog 4.2.0 — LockerLink by Tumblewash

Default access flow for laundry lockers changed: app-based unlock is now the primary path, with PIN fallback disabled unless a site enables it. Sessions also expire after 15 minutes instead of 60. Customers on older firmware will see the legacy flow until their next sync. The new defaults shipped to all sites are listed below.

service settings:
[istael]
team = gilath
access_code = ac_468cdf
owner = casdor.gilox
host = istael.kelviforge.internal
port = 5432
peer = quenwyn.braskworks.corp
salt = 6678df32
pin = 7400